Book excerpt: Procurou se conhecer a potencialidade de algumas cultivares de feijao (Phaseolus vulgaris L.) para o melhoramento visando a tolerancia as condicoes quimicas dos solos acidos de baixa fertilidade e identificar a(s) populacaoes segregante(s) mais promissora(s) para a selecao de progenies adaptadas a estas condicoes de cultivo. Para isto sete cultivares de feijao, diferindo quanto a tolerancia as condicoes quimicas dos solos acidos e outros atributos, foram intercruzadas em esquema dialelico completo. As 21 populacoes e os sete parentais foram avaliados no campo nas geracoes F2 e F3. Em cada geracao, conduziu-se dois experimentos no delineamento blocos casualizados, com tres repeticoes, nos niveis de 4 e 26% de saturacao do aluminio. Foram obtidos dados da producao de graos (kg/ha) e producao de biomassa (peso seco da parte aerea + peso seco da raiz). Os efeitos de capacidade geral de combinacao (CGC) e capacidade especifica de combinacao (CEC) foram obtidas conforme metodo 4/modelo I de GRIFFING (1956). Constatou-se diferenca entre os progenitores com relacao a tolerancia as condicoes prevalecentes dos solos acidos de baixa fertilidade, evidenciando em mais essa oportunidade variabilidade genetica para a tolerancia ao aluminio toxico. Foi evidenciado que o controle genetico da producao de graos tanto na maior como na menor saturacao de aluminio foi predominantemente aditivo, embora fosse detectada significancia para capacidade especifica de combinacao que mostra tambem a ocorrencia de pais; (...).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Compendium of Peanut Diseases, Second Edition is a guide to the identification, diagnosis, and control of peanut diseases and disorders. Bringing together color photographs and authoritative information in a single volume, this convenient compendium is a valuable resource for peanut growers and crop consultants around the world.This compendium has become a standard guidebook for the peanut industry. The contributors are an international group that includes 50 peanut experts from the United States, India, The Peoples Republic of China, Malawi, Australia, Israel, and South Africa. They offer advice on diseases and disorders found in each of the world's major peanut-growing regions.Detailed descriptions of 55 peanut diseases are the core of the book. Covering diseases caused by fungi, bacteria, nematodes, and viruses, these descriptions present detailed information on symptoms, causal organisms, disease cycle, control, host range, transmission, detection, and epidemiology. In addition to diseases, the compendium also describes peanut disorders caused by environmental stress, insects and arthropods, and parasitic flowering plants. Other sections of the compendium cover beneficial organisms, organisms with an undetermined relationship to peanuts, disease management strategies, genetic modification, and a listing of disease and insect resistant cultivars currently available for use by growers and breeders.

Book excerpt: The Urban and Regional Planning Reader draws together the very best of classic and contemporary writings to illuminate the planning of cities and metropolitan areas. Forty-seven generous selections include contributions from Lewis Mumford, Jane Jacobs, Ian McHarg, Paul Davidoff, Charles Harr, Susan Fainstein and Charles J. Hoch through to Timothy Beatley; Jonathan Barnett, Alex Garvin, Tom Daniels, Andres Duany and Barbara Faga. The variety and wide selection of readings offers one of the most innovative amalgamations of planning research and practice. The Reader lays out the context, range of concerns, history, methods and key topics for twenty-first century urban and regional planning. Sections on the world of planning, history and theory, classic readings, practice and current issues include writings with a focus on the distribution of space and place, essays on housing, transportation design, environment, community development, the effects of cultural diversity and information technology on land use and other topics. It displays the techniques used to direct and control growth, including zoning, master planning, public budgeting and citizen participation. It explores different types of plans distinguished by their scale and reference type. It references analytical and presentation techniques and outlines ethical issues confronting planners.
